Understanding Alopecia
Alopecia can manifest in various forms, such as male-pattern baldness, female-pattern baldness, alopecia areata (patchy hair loss), and telogen effluvium (temporary shedding of hair).
It occurs due to the miniaturization of hair follicles, leading to progressively thinner and finer hair. While genetics play a major role in the development of alopecia, other factors like hormonal imbalances, nutritional deficiencies, stress, and certain medical conditions can contribute to its onset.

The Link Between Baldness and Cancer
Several studies have recently investigated the possible connection between baldness and cancer in young adults.
One study conducted in 2016 found a statistically significant association between early-onset baldness and an increased risk of developing prostate cancer later in life. Similarly, another study suggested that male-pattern baldness could potentially be linked to an elevated risk of aggressive prostate cancer.
Furthermore, research conducted on women has shown that a particular type of alopecia known as frontal fibrosing alopecia (FFA) may be associated with an increased risk of developing various types of cancer, including breast, ovarian, and uterine cancers.
Underlying Mechanisms
The underlying mechanisms that link baldness and cancer are still under investigation. However, scientists have proposed several potential explanations. One hypothesis suggests that shared genetic factors may predispose individuals to both conditions.
Another hypothesis focuses on the role of hormones, particularly androgens and estrogen, in the development of both alopecia and certain types of cancer.
In addition, recent research has highlighted the potential involvement of inflammation and immune system dysfunction in both alopecia and cancer.
Chronic inflammation and an impaired immune response may contribute to the miniaturization of hair follicles and facilitate the growth and spread of cancer cells.

Treatment Options and Support
Although there is no definitive cure for baldness, various treatment options are available to manage hair loss and stimulate hair regrowth. These include medications like minoxidil and finasteride, hair transplant surgery, and low-level laser therapy.
It is important for individuals experiencing hair loss to consult with dermatologists or trichologists to determine the most suitable treatment options based on their specific circumstances.
